Biography

Angela Lee (she/her) is a fourth-year PhD candidate in the Department of Communication, where she studies media psychology in the Social Media Lab. Her research uses mixed-methods including qualitative interviews, quantitative surveys, and field experiments to develop and test interventions to support individuals and communities in responding to digital challenges. In partnership with community partners PEN America and MediaWise, her recent research aims to combat digital misinformation targeted towards communities of color, particularly by increasing access to multilingual fact-checks, leveraging community resources to create networks of mutual support, and designing community-based workshops to improve our collective resistance to disinformation.
